repo.or.cz
/
sqlgg.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
types: take into account arguments number when resolving functions
2018-04-25
ygr
e
k
types: take into
a
ccount argument
s
n
umber when resolving
.
.
.
commit
|
commitdiff
|
tree
2018-04-25
ygrek
tests: actually exit with erro
r
code
o
n fai
l
ure
commit
|
commitdiff
|
tree
2018-04-23
ygrek
tests
:
separate test
c
ase
s
for better results
o
v
e
rvi
e
w
commit
|
commitdiff
|
tree
2018-04-23
ygrek
fix single-row detection
commit
|
commitdiff
|
tree
2018-04-19
ygr
e
k
i
mpl/ocam
l
/m
y
sql: fix
e
x
a
mple
commit
|
commitdiff
|
tree
2018-04-18
ygrek
impl/ocaml
/
mysq
l
: allow override valu
e
ty
p
es (fix #4
9
)
commit
|
commitdiff
|
tree
2018-04-18
y
grek
sql: + from
_
unixtime (close #5
0
)
commit
|
commitdiff
|
tree
2018-04-18
ygrek
caml: do
not ge
n
e
rate duplic
a
te code in
Fold (close
.
.
.
commit
|
commitdiff
|
tree
2018-04-18
ygrek
+
.
/ru
n
_test i
n
it
commit
|
commitdiff
|
tree
2018-04-17
ygrek
t
ypes: more precise types for v
a
rarg function
s
(f
i
nish
.
.
.
commit
|
commitdiff
|
tree
2018-04-17
ygrek
sq
l
: + IF
N
U
LL, NULLIF;
type promo
t
ion wh
e
n
matching
.
.
.
commit
|
commitdiff
|
tree
2018-04-17
ygrek
gen: unify parame
t
ers :facepalm: (fix #45)
commit
|
commitdiff
|
tree
2018-04-17
ygrek
t
y
pes: improve ty
p
e f
o
r numeric express
i
on
s
a b
i
t
commit
|
commitdiff
|
tree
2018-04-17
y
g
rek
cl
i
: better
d
e
bug
commit
|
commitdiff
|
tree
2018-04-17
y
g
rek
sql: impr
o
v
e singl
e
-row detection (fix #
4
7
)
commit
|
commitdiff
|
tree
2018-04-17
ygrek
sql: s
u
pport multi-val
u
e INSE
R
T (fix #46)
commit
|
commitdiff
|
tree
2018-04-17
yg
r
ek
tests: abort o
n
f
a
ilure
commit
|
commitdiff
|
tree
2018-04-14
y
g
rek
u
p
date
o
asis
commit
|
commitdiff
|
tree
2018-03-10
ygrek
p
repare release 0
.
4
.
4
commit
|
commitdiff
|
tree
2018-03-10
yg
r
ek
update README
commit
|
commitdiff
|
tree
2018-03-10
yg
r
e
k
render README and ad
d
CI badges
commit
|
commitdiff
|
tree
2018-03-10
ygrek
add CI
scripts and
opam file
commit
|
commitdiff
|
tree
2018-03-10
ygrek
build: stop generati
n
g old annot files
commit
|
commitdiff
|
tree
2017-12-11
y
g
rek
drop derivi
n
g, switch to ppx_derivi
n
g
commit
|
commitdiff
|
tree
2017-10-01
ygrek
prepare rele
a
se 0
.
4
.
3
commit
|
commitdiff
|
tree
2017-10-01
ygrek
bui
l
d: re
a
l
l
y do no
t
require mysql and sqlite3
commit
|
commitdiff
|
tree
2017-10-01
ygrek
p
repare releas
e
0
.
4
.
2
commit
|
commitdiff
|
tree
2017-10-01
y
g
rek
use s
t
atic oasis setup
commit
|
commitdiff
|
tree
2017-10-01
ygrek
p
rep
a
re release
0
.
4
.
1
commit
|
commitdiff
|
tree
2017-10-01
ygrek
d
o
no
t
r
e
q
uir
e
mysql and sq
l
it
e
3
commit
|
commitdiff
|
tree
2017-10-01
ygrek
prepar
e
release
0
.
4
.
0
commit
|
commitdiff
|
tree
2017-07-13
ygrek
make oasis
commit
|
commitdiff
|
tree
2017-07-13
ygrek
do n
o
t
i
dentify bu
i
ld use
r
in versio
n
commit
|
commitdiff
|
tree
2016-07-17
ygr
e
k
sql: support IF i
n
SELECT (f
i
x #39)
commit
|
commitdiff
|
tree
2015-12-15
ygrek
sql: dynamically
a
dd
f
u
nctions
commit
|
commitdiff
|
tree
2015-12-14
ygrek
sql: parse stored function definitions (c
l
o
s
es
#3
7
)
commit
|
commitdiff
|
tree
2015-12-14
ygr
e
k
s
q
l
: accept dollar-quoted
string literals (pgsql)
commit
|
commitdiff
|
tree
2015-12-08
ygre
k
sq
l
: accept postgres UUID type (closes #
3
6)
commit
|
commitdiff
|
tree
2015-11-01
y
g
rek
sql:
suppor
t
VALUES f
u
nction
commit
|
commitdiff
|
tree
2015-10-26
y
g
r
e
k
move joined_schema
i
n
to en
v
iro
n
ment
commit
|
commitdiff
|
tree
2015-10-12
ygr
e
k
minor
commit
|
commitdiff
|
tree
2015-10-12
yg
r
ek
sql: + ON DUPLICATE KEY UPDATE (closes #33)
commit
|
commitdiff
|
tree
2015-10-11
ygrek
fix t
y
p
ing for INSER
T
.
.
SELECT (close
s
#14
)
commit
|
commitdiff
|
tree
2015-10-11
ygrek
testca
s
e for issue
#14
commit
|
commitdiff
|
tree
2015-10-08
ygrek
caml
:
support multiple subst
commit
|
commitdiff
|
tree
2015-10-03
ygrek
r
e
solve_col
u
mn
commit
|
commitdiff
|
tree
2015-10-03
y
grek
make
more internal types records
commit
|
commitdiff
|
tree
2015-10-02
ygrek
save more precise ty
p
e
for polymo
r
p
hic parame
t
ers
commit
|
commitdiff
|
tree
2015-10-02
y
g
rek
add fail
i
ng test ca
s
e (order dep
e
n
dency)
commit
|
commitdiff
|
tree
2015-10-02
yg
r
ek
F subsu
m
es Fixed
commit
|
commitdiff
|
tree
2015-10-02
ygr
e
k
more
p
recise typing of CASE without
s
ele
c
tor
commit
|
commitdiff
|
tree
2015-09-26
ygrek
f
i
x
typing of CASE
commit
|
commitdiff
|
tree
2015-08-30
y
g
rek
prett
y
-pr
i
nt function types
commit
|
commitdiff
|
tree
2015-08-30
ygrek
add
sqlgg
.
* subpackage
s
commit
|
commitdiff
|
tree
2015-08-30
ygrek
noo
p
commit
|
commitdiff
|
tree
2015-08-30
y
grek
Merge branch 'ty
p
i
n
g'
commit
|
commitdiff
|
tree
2015-08-30
y
g
r
e
k
fix typing for
I
NT
E
RVA
L
(cl
o
ses
#32)
commit
|
commitdiff
|
tree
2015-08-30
ygr
e
k
t
e
st
c
ase for i
s
su
e
#32
commit
|
commitdiff
|
tree
2015-08-24
ygrek
fix
v
ersion
commit
|
commitdiff
|
tree
2015-08-10
ygrek
sql: parse
index definition in
C
R
EATE T
A
BLE
commit
|
commitdiff
|
tree
2015-08-09
ygrek
sql
:
parse TRUE FALSE (mysql)
commit
|
commitdiff
|
tree
2015-08-07
ygrek
mino
r
commit
|
commitdiff
|
tree
2015-08-07
yg
r
ek
f
ix C
O
UNT(
*
)
commit
|
commitdiff
|
tree
2015-08-07
y
g
re
k
f
ix typing of SELECT in expre
s
sion
commit
|
commitdiff
|
tree
2015-08-07
yg
r
ek
more precise typing fo
r
functions
commit
|
commitdiff
|
tree
2015-08-01
ygrek
sql: AVG retur
n
s float
(
closes #26)
commit
|
commitdiff
|
tree
2015-07-28
ygrek
sql:
CREATE I
N
DEX on a pr
e
fix
of colum
n
commit
|
commitdiff
|
tree
2015-07-23
ygr
e
k
drop ocaml < 4
.
01
.
0 co
m
patibili
t
y
commit
|
commitdiff
|
tree
2015-07-23
y
g
re
k
oa
s
is: use XOCamlbuildPluginTags
commit
|
commitdiff
|
tree
2015-07-20
yg
r
ek
sql:
support IS NOT? NULL predicate (closes
#
20)
commit
|
commitdiff
|
tree
2015-07-20
ygrek
pas
s
environment for table name
r
esol
u
tion, qui
c
k
h
ack
.
.
.
commit
|
commitdiff
|
tree
2015-07-15
ygr
e
k
oasis: fix build -
d
r
op mybuild from Bui
l
dTool
s
commit
|
commitdiff
|
tree
2015-07-09
y
g
rek
impl/
o
caml: add Bool
commit
|
commitdiff
|
tree
2015-07-09
ygr
e
k
caml:
f
ix trailing whitespace
in g
e
nerat
e
d code
commit
|
commitdiff
|
tree
2015-07-05
ygrek
use mybuild
commit
|
commitdiff
|
tree
2015-07-05
yg
r
e
k
star
t
separate syntax tree
commit
|
commitdiff
|
tree
2015-07-05
ygrek
impl: minor
commit
|
commitdiff
|
tree
2015-04-14
ygre
k
p
re
p
are relea
s
e
0
.
3
.
0
commit
|
commitdiff
|
tree
2015-04-14
y
g
rek
fix release
commit
|
commitdiff
|
tree
2015-04-14
ygrek
make oasi
s
commit
|
commitdiff
|
tree
2015-04-05
ygre
k
move RA
.
Sch
e
m
a to Sql
commit
|
commitdiff
|
tree
2015-04-03
y
g
rek
sta
y
c
o
mpa
t
ible with ocam
l
>= 3
.
1
2
.
1
commit
|
commitdiff
|
tree
2015-03-29
ygrek
f
i
x whites
p
ace
commit
|
commitdiff
|
tree
2015-03-29
y
g
r
ek
fix build warnings
commit
|
commitdiff
|
tree
2015-03-29
ygrek
mo
d
ernize P
r
elude
commit
|
commitdiff
|
tree
2015-01-31
y
grek
+ test/
m
isc
commit
|
commitdiff
|
tree
2015-01-31
y
grek
+
merlin
commit
|
commitdiff
|
tree
2015-01-31
y
g
r
ek
pack
commit
|
commitdiff
|
tree
2015-01-26
ygrek
sql: allow SELECT withou
t
FROM
commit
|
commitdiff
|
tree
2015-01-26
y
grek
sql
:
+ strftime
commit
|
commitdiff
|
tree
2015-01-25
ygre
k
st
a
rt s
p
lit
library
commit
|
commitdiff
|
tree
2015-01-25
ygrek
get
rid o
f
ListMore
commit
|
commitdiff
|
tree
2015-01-21
ygrek
+ test/float
commit
|
commitdiff
|
tree
2015-01-21
ygrek
a
ctua
l
ly
allow
t
o infer float types
commit
|
commitdiff
|
tree
2015-01-21
ygrek
impl/ocaml: add traits for f
l
oa
t
and da
t
etime types
.
.
.
commit
|
commitdiff
|
tree
2015-01-21
ygrek
+ test/money
commit
|
commitdiff
|
tree
2015-01-21
ygrek
example: use ocamlfind
commit
|
commitdiff
|
tree
2014-10-19
ygrek
ad
d
r
e
gre
s
si
o
n test for issue #7
commit
|
commitdiff
|
tree
2014-10-19
ygr
e
k
+ -no-hea
d
e
r
opti
o
n
commit
|
commitdiff
|
tree
2014-10-19
y
g
rek
update
R
EADME
commit
|
commitdiff
|
tree
next